About This Position
Description:
- The Family Assessment Intervention and Response Program involves community-based case work with families referred by child welfare to assess for safety and provide resources to children and their families.
- Investigate all allegations of child abuse, dependency, and neglect.
- Monitor and assess the safety and wellbeing of all the children in the home.
- Refer family to community-based services if warranted.
- Adhere to fidelity of program model, principles and practices. Maintain an assigned caseload.
- Maintain timely documentation in agency database system (i.e. assessments, service plans, safety plans, case notes, discharge plans) and other required records in accordance with agency, state accreditation, and other requirements, policies, and procedures.
- On-call on rotation.
- Travel primarily within the county/counties assigned, but some statewide travel is required for training and on-call.
